October 25, 2019 Increasing pricing

Six months after the initial launch the product has ~30 business customers and over $300 MRR.

With the functionalities implemented since the initial launch, I feel the pricing increase is justified. I am just about to communicate it with my customers. Hopefully, I won't screw it.

October 6, 2019

After the initial launch, Roombelt didn't have any long-standing users. A few people registered every month but none of them really stayed with the product.

Eventually, in October, one guy was determined enough to give Roombelt a try to send me several bug reports. It turned out that after using it for a few days in a real-life scenario the product just stopped working. This was most probably the reason why others didn't stick to it for longer.

After a few weeks of bug fixing, my first user was happy. If it works for this guy it will work for others as well, I thought. And I was right! Other companies started using Roombelt and they shared a lot of very positive feedback with me.

March 1, 2018

Through the last few years, I took several attempts to create a sustainable online business. Unfortunately, I wasn't very successful. Then I realized that I always tried to come up with a new brilliant idea that will change the world.

I decided to try something else - to take an idea that's already validated by others and focus on creating a high-value and low-cost offering there.

My previous employer used a meeting room display system that was incredibly pricy in my opinion. I realized that this may be my niche.

About

Roombelt solves a common problem in modern offices - lack of visibility of meeting room status. I am proud that I've created a solution that's incredibly simple to use and delivers great value to customers.
